Transaction 5fbddb668747b8bca307751b49770cbdd8520e589ae26faebb052cd7437ac63f
1 Input
2 Outputs
- 5fbddb668747b8bca307751b49770cbdd8520e589ae26faebb052cd7437ac63f:0
- 5fbddb668747b8bca307751b49770cbdd8520e589ae26faebb052cd7437ac63f:1
value 711469
address 12tBDaAz4GFsLxFt8atcDeS29JmrawSXP3
value 4890589
address 1NevdKmYopgNB1KvVsJ42S2EeBM4idsTdq